Salsa Dance Lesson and Salsa Social Dance in Downtown Carson City!! Every Wednesday at 6pm come take a dance lesson for just $10 and then head across the street to Battle Born Social at 7pm. Come learn, have fun and get some great exercise!
For more information contact Tiffany at Yaple's Ballroom at 775-400-2952 or visit www.YBallroomDance.com

Carson City Classic Cinema Club Presents "Meet Me in St. Louis” starring Judy Garland on Tuesday, Nov. 6 at the Brewery Arts Center.

In the year leading up to the 1904 St. Louis World's Fair, the four Smith daughters learn lessons of life and love.

General Admission $5; Senior/Student $3; Free to members. Trivia and discussion begin at 6:30 PM; Film begins at 7 PM. The event is at the Brewery Arts Center Performance Hall 449 West King Street, Carson City.

The Capital City Arts Initiative presents its exhibition, "Americana with Cadmium Orange", by artist Gig Depio at the CCAI Courthouse Gallery in Carson City. CCAI will host an opening reception on Friday, Oct. 5, 5-7 p.m. The exhibition will be in the gallery from October 5, 2018 to Jan. 31, 2019.

The Courthouse is located at 885 E Musser Street, Carson City. The reception and the exhibition are free and the public is cordially invited. The gallery is open Monday – Friday, 8 a.m. to 5 p.m.
